Vancouver Real Estate Update for Coal Harbour’s Bayshore Drive – July 2011

How’s the Market for Bayshore Drive condos, in Vancouver’s Coal Harbour?
Are prices up or down? Are listings increasing? Are sales up or down? What’s the average days on the market? What’s the average price? How do prices compare to a year ago. How flexible are sellers on their list price?
Sales are up in 2011, listings have dropped dramatically and prices are up too because of buyer demand for Vancouver luxury condos.
The Stats
- Listings 16
- sales 2
- days on market 79
- average sales price $1,319,500
- average $psf – 976
- list price/sale price ratio 6%
The Bayshore Drive Buildings
1790 Bayshore – 5 listings
1710 Bayshore – 1 listings
1717 Bayshore – 2 listings
1777 Bayshore – 3 listings
1680 Bayshore – 1 sale and 1 listing
1650 Bayshore – 1 sale and 2 listings
1616 Bayshore – 2 listings
Bayshore Prices Range from $949,000-$3.1M
Year to Date Stats vs Last Year
2010- $1,300,739 . 72 days on the market. sellers moved an average of 5% off list price. 20 sales YTD
2011 – $1,353,000. 67 days on the market. sellers moved an average of 5% off list price. 29 sales YTD
